I have an iMacro that is extracting correctly (Tested with SET !EXTRACT_TEST_POPUP YES)
The extractions are sent to a VBS file and a second iMacro uses the created variables to populate a form.
Every single variable passed to the second iMacro is added to the form fields correctly EXCEPT the last variable which is 'SiteID'.
Here's the parts of the code that might be helpful:
Macro 1
Code: Select all
TAG POS=1 TYPE=TD ATTR=TXT:SiteID
TAG POS=R1 TYPE=TD ATTR=CLASS:itemrow2&&TXT:* EXTRACT=TXT
Code: Select all
Dim CRMID, txtFirstName, txtLastName, txtCompanyName, txtAddress, txtAddressCity, txtAddressState, txtAddressZip, txtEmail, txtDirectPhone, txtDirectPhoneExt, txtCity1, txtCity2, txtCity3, txtCity4, txtCity5, txtCity6, txtCity7, txtCity8, txtCounty, SiteID
...
...
set iim1= CreateObject ("imacros")
iret = iim1.iimInit("-fx", FALSE)
iret = iim1.iimPlay("City1")
...
...
txtCity7 = iim1.iimGetLastExtract(18)
txtCity8 = iim1.iimGetLastExtract(19)
txtCounty = iim1.iimGetLastExtract(20)
SiteID = iim1.iimGetLastExtract(21)
...
...
iret = iim1.iimSet("-var_CITY8", txtCity8)
iret = iim1.iimSet("-var_COUNTY", txtCounty)
iret = iim1.iimSet("-var_SITEID", SiteID)
iret = iim1.iimPlay("City1-2")
Test URL: http://www.tutoring911.com/submit.html
Code: Select all
TAG POS=1 TYPE=INPUT:TEXT ATTR=ID:City8 CONTENT={{CITY8}}
TAG POS=1 TYPE=INPUT:TEXT ATTR=ID:County CONTENT={{COUNTY}}
TAG POS=1 TYPE=INPUT:TEXT ATTR=ID:AssignedTo CONTENT={{SITEID}}
- The first iMacro extracts ALL of the data perfectly fine when ran in FF w/o the VBS script calling it
- I've found that the order of variables in the VBS file doesn't matter and even if it did everything is in correct order
- Everything is appropriately CaSe SeNsItIvE
Any help on what might be the problem?
